# XXL distribution centres: cases of Venlo Trade Port Noord and Roosendaal Borchwerf
## Licence
Creative Commons: CC BY-SA 4.0 (attribution + share alike)
Merten Nefs
DOI:10.4121/14717058
This dataset provides the underlying documents analyzed in the paper 'Behind the big box - understanding the planning-development dialectic of large distribution centres in Europe'.
https://doi.org/10.1080/09654313.2022.2057792
Main author: Merten Nefs
The paper is part of the PhD project Landscapes of Trade, more information on www.landscapesoftrade.nl
Data include one dossier of planning, legal and other documents per city. Additionally, the set provides survey data and method, performed among 22 interviewed stakeholders and experts.
